Hisham Essawy is a scholar working on Polymers and Plastics, Biomaterials and Biomedical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Hisham Essawy has authored 120 papers receiving a total of 1.9k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 73 papers in Polymers and Plastics, 55 papers in Biomaterials and 49 papers in Biomedical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Hisham Essawy’s work include Lignin and Wood Chemistry (39 papers), biodegradable polymer synthesis and properties (38 papers) and Self-Healing Polymer Materials (29 papers). Hisham Essawy is often cited by papers focused on Lignin and Wood Chemistry (39 papers), biodegradable polymer synthesis and properties (38 papers) and Self-Healing Polymer Materials (29 papers). Hisham Essawy collaborates with scholars based in Egypt, China and France. Hisham Essawy's co-authors include Hanan S. Ibrahim, Xiaojian Zhou, D. E. El‐Nashar, Guanben Du, A. Pizzi, Ahmed M. Youssef, Abdelrahman A. Badawy, Shaimaa M. Ibrahim, Magda E. Tawfik and Nadia H. Elsayed and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Engineering Journal, Carbohydrate Polymers and Construction and Building Materials.
